BT

如何利用碎片时间提升技术认知与能力? 点击获取答案

PostgreSQL、Neo4J进入云端领域

| 作者 Abel Avram 关注 7 他的粉丝 ,译者 贾国清 关注 0 他的粉丝 发布于 2012年2月14日. 估计阅读时间: 3 分钟 | 如何结合区块链技术,帮助企业降本增效?让我们深度了解几个成功的案例。

PostgreSQL和Neo4J,分别为关系型数据库和图形数据库,这两者最近都做出了进军云领域的举措。

EnterpriseDB宣称已发布了Postgres Plus Cloud Database(简称PPCDB),他们称之为这是一款“数据库即服务”的产品,PPCDB附带了PostgreSQL 9.1和Postgres Plus Advanced Server 9.0,后者可以提供在Amazon AWS(Amazon Web Services)上对AMIs(Amazon Machine Images)服务的支持。OpenStack也表示即将提供对PPCDB的支持,并会被CloudBees和HP Cloud Services所采用。还有一家供应商也对此感兴趣,他就是Engine Yard。

PPCDB提供的Web界面,可用于安装和管理云中Postgres数据库的单个或集群实例。主要特性包含自由伸缩和可扩展(auto-scaling)、读写负载均衡(read and write load balancing)、二进制复制(binary replication)、故障转移(failover)、自动设定(auto-provisioning)、弹性存储(elastic storage)、数据库克隆(DB cloning)以及自动备份(automated backups)。

Postgres Plus Advanced提供了对Oracle的兼容性支持,这可以帮助开发者在Postgres数据库中运行大部分的Oracle SQL语句。

一个PPCDB AWS实例的花费同一个MySQL的费用近似。

另外一个数据库也在努力向云端迈进,但这次的主角一个名为Neo4J的NoSQL图形数据库。除了Cypher(查询引擎)、Web Admin、kernel以及Lucene的改进外,Neo4J 1.6还支持Heroku服务的访问,只需在REST风格的接口中通过扩展即可实现,该扩展目前还处在beta版本。目前已经有很多Neo4J的REST客户端可以通过多种语言来调用,如:.NET、Python、Django、PHP、Ruby以及Java。Heroku扩展允许用户扩展一些基本功能、增加特性和调用外部服务,上述中的最后一个特性,也使Heroku中连接Neo4J成为可能。

查看英文原文:PostgreSQL and Neo4J Are Making Their Way into the Cloud

评价本文

专业度
风格

您好,朋友!

您需要 注册一个InfoQ账号 或者 才能进行评论。在您完成注册后还需要进行一些设置。

获得来自InfoQ的更多体验。

告诉我们您的想法

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我
社区评论

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

讨论

登陆InfoQ,与你最关心的话题互动。


找回密码....

Follow

关注你最喜爱的话题和作者

快速浏览网站内你所感兴趣话题的精选内容。

Like

内容自由定制

选择想要阅读的主题和喜爱的作者定制自己的新闻源。

Notifications

获取更新

设置通知机制以获取内容更新对您而言是否重要

BT